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D 

 

Ubisoft has a huge Nintendo 3DS launch line up.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D is the final game they sent us to review for the launch. The dinosaurs fight in an interesting style. Do not expect this to be Primal Rage. There is no blood, or gore in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D. This is a lighter fighting game designed for those over the age of ten. There is also some light exploration in this hand held video game.

The visuals in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D are wonderful. There are some amazing details like leaves falling, and lights coming towards the screen. The dinosaurs animated exceptionally well, and there is a nice amount of diversity to their skins. With that said there is violence in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D. Players fight other dinosaurs - which is a major part of this Nintendo 3DS game.

I enjoyed the thematic music in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D. It gives this game a larger than life feel.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D includes fun facts that fall under theory many times. This is an area that can be used to teach your children to think for themselves. One of the topics we discussed in our family is Old Earth versus Young Earth.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D teaches Old Earth. I am convinced the developers did not even think about it, or research the heated debate.

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D includes numerous unlockables. There are different designs, dinosaurs, and items. The items will enhance your dinosaur with various stats. One increases attack, and health, another increases push and defense. There are multiple combination's. Players have three slots available to them. A little thought in the strategy department can make parts of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D easier.

Players explore a level by walking around. There is one path that goes one direction. Running over piles of rocks, sticks, and more produce hidden items. If you miss something it is easy to turn around. At four points in a level there are dinosaurs that must be fought. The normal game play mechanic is dodge their attacks by moving left or right, and then attacking them. Rinse and repeat until complete. I am very sorry because this bored me pretty quickly. Sure I could pick different dinosaurs, and complete different areas. The fighting system is very simplistic, and monotone.

Kids love dinosaurs, and I expect there to be great interest in this hand held title. Let me remind parents that the ESRB rating should be obeyed for this game without question. Kids need to be at least seven years old to use the Nintendo 3DS. The violence in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D can make certain children rowdy. The lesson that sticks out to me from Combat of Giants Dinosaurs 3D is the Old Earth belief. I am happy that there is no blood or gore in this game.

Graphics: 82%
Sound: 72%
Replay/Extras: 80%
Gameplay: 65%
Family Friendly Factor: 66%
System: Nintendo 3DS
Publisher: Ubisoft
Rating: 'E10+' for Everyone 10+
{Mild Fantasy Violence}
